Ms. Price is a shareholder in the firm's products liability and professional liability sections and has extensive experience in a number of substantive areas of trial practice, including products liability, professional liability, commercial litigation, health care law, premises liability, and personal injury and wrongful death.  She regularly represents corporations, other business entities, and individuals in complex litigation against claims for personal injuries, wrongful death, and economic loss in state courts throughout Texas and in federal courts in Texas and elsewhere.
